refactor: enhance retry handling in extractor processes; unify backoff delay computation

This commit is contained in:
2026-05-05 23:16:13 -05:00
parent 7cb959a103
commit 2a5f703f3c
6 changed files with 13 additions and 107 deletions

View File

@@ -6,7 +6,7 @@ import (
"time"
)
func computeBackoffDelay(retryCounter int, baseDelayMs int, maxDelayMs int, maxJitterMs int) time.Duration {
func ComputeBackoffDelay(retryCounter int, baseDelayMs int, maxDelayMs int, maxJitterMs int) time.Duration {
if retryCounter < 0 {
retryCounter = 0
}